Farmers Branch, Texas, offers an exceptional living experience, uniquely blending small-town charm with big-city convenience. As a resident of this vibrant community, you'll enjoy a diverse array of amenities and a high quality of life. The city prides itself on its beautiful parks and recreational facilities, including the historical Farmers Branch Historical Park, which provides a picturesque setting for family outings and educational opportunities that delve into the rich local history. The community is also known for its robust lineup of events such as the Bloomin’ Bluegrass Festival and the annual Christmas Tree Lighting, fostering a strong sense of community and providing residents with ample opportunities to connect and engage.

For those who prioritize education, Farmers Branch is served by the Carrollton-Farmers Branch Independent School District, which boasts a reputation for excellence in academics and extracurriculars. Additionally, there are several private and charter school options available within or near the city limits.

Commuters appreciate Farmers Branch for its strategic location. Positioned just north of Dallas, it offers straightforward access to major highways like I-35E and I-635, making it easy to navigate to downtown Dallas, DFW International Airport, and other key areas in the Metroplex. This accessibility is complemented by the DART rail line, which provides a stress-free option for navigating the greater Dallas area without the need for driving.

The local economy is thriving, with a mix of corporate headquarters and local businesses that provide ample employment opportunities. Farmers Branch also boasts a range of shopping and dining options, from quaint local eateries to larger retail centers like the nearby Galleria Dallas, ensuring that all your needs and tastes are catered to just minutes from home.

Housing in Farmers Branch is attractively varied, offering options for every stage of life, from charming starter homes to more expansive family residences, all set in well-maintained neighborhoods. The city’s commitment to community safety and proactive development plans mean that property values are poised for steady growth, making it a wise investment for potential homebuyers.

Farmers Branch Real Estate Profile – by the Numbers!

In April 2026, Farmers Branch, Texas, the average home price is $521,967 and the price per square foot is $246. Average rent for a house is around $2,880 for a 3 bedrooms home.
